FeminaVita or Médecin de famille — Region 2, Schaffhausen
Region 2, Schaffhausen: with Assura-Basis, FeminaVita costs CHF 488.60 a month in 2026 and Médecin de famille CHF 470.60, for an adult with a CHF 300 deductible and accident cover. The table below gives the gap at every deductible.
Médecin de famille is the cheaper of the two here: CHF 216.00 saved per year against FeminaVita, for cover identical under the law. What you pay more or less for is the care pathway.
What you accept in each case
FeminaVita and Médecin de famille are both "Family doctor" models. The exact conditions still differ from one product to the other: ask the insurer before signing.

The price at every deductible
| Deductible | FeminaVita | Médecin de famille | Gap per year |
|---|---|---|---|
| 300 | CHF 488.60 | CHF 470.60 | CHF 216.00 |
| 500 | CHF 477.00 | CHF 459.00 | CHF 216.00 |
| 1'000 | CHF 447.80 | CHF 429.80 | CHF 216.00 |
| 1'500 | CHF 418.60 | CHF 400.60 | CHF 216.00 |
| 2'000 | CHF 389.50 | CHF 371.50 | CHF 216.00 |
| 2'500 | CHF 360.30 | CHF 342.30 | CHF 216.00 |
